效果图:
1.点击导出表按钮

2.接着就会出现下图

3.点击上图中的确定按钮再接着就会出现下图

4.点击上图中的保存按钮接着就会出现下图,浏览器下载完成后的提示

5.打开下载好的文件如下图

好了,废话不多少,上代码
jsp前端代码
<div style="height:30px;">
<a>时间:</a>
<input id="startDateConsume" type="text" class="easyui-datebox"> <a>-</a>
<input id="endDateConsume" type="text" class="easyui-datebox">
<a>消费类型:</a>
<select id="consumesType" name="">
<option value="0" selected="selected">所有</option>
<option value="1">报名费</option>
<option value="2">酒水零食类</option>
</select>
<a>支付状态:</a>
<select id="conPaymentStatus" name="">
<option value="0" selected="selected">所有</option>
<option value="1">未支付</option>
<option value="2">已支付</option>
</select>
<a id="btnConsumesSearch" class="easyui-linkbutton"
data-options="iconCls:'icon-search'" style="margin-left:10px">查询</a><

本文介绍了一个使用Java后端处理数据并导出为Excel文件的过程,通过前端控制器(Controller)和JSP、jQuery配合,实现点击按钮触发导出并自动下载到浏览器。用户在确认导出后,浏览器会提示文件下载完成,最终可以查看到下载的Excel文件内容。
最低0.47元/天 解锁文章
1526





